Ana Beriain, President of the Spanish Federation of Campsites (FEEC), has been awarded the “CaixaBank Hotels & Tourism Award” by Isabel Moreno, Territorial Director of Ebro at CaixaBank. The award crowns her extraordinary career in the management of hospitality facilities, particularly in the camping sector. An influential figure in the Spanish tourism industry, the Spanish entrepreneur has held prominent roles for years.
She is the owner and director of Camping el Molino in Navarra and the director of Camping Urbasa. In addition to her role as President of FEEC, Beriain also serves as Vice President of the Spanish Tourism Board, President of the Hotel and Tourism Association of Navarra, a member of the Executive Committee of the Spanish Confederation of Hotels and Tourist Accommodations (CEHAT), a member of the Executive Committee of the Spanish Confederation of Hotel and Restaurant Commerce (CEHE), and President of the Campsite Association of Navarra.
In each of these roles, Beriain has made a significant contribution to the development of the Spanish tourism sector, and the received award is a fitting acknowledgment of her years of dedication in this direction.
Special edition dedicated to women
Even more significant is the fact that this year’s edition was specially dedicated to women: the award was titled “Empresarias con estrellas” (Businesswomen with Stars) to underline the important role women managers play in the hotel and tourism reception sector, contributing to the development and improvement of the tourism offering.
Beriain expressed her gratitude for the received award, hoping that this recognition inspires more women to become leaders in tourism and hospitality.
